WebTreatment varies depending on the cause. If dry skin is an underlying cause, then daily moisturizing is important, as is only using gentle cleansers and bathing in lukewarm water (hot water can dry out skin even more). Common treatments that may be used include: Moisturizers; Anti-itch shower/bath products; Oral antihistamines

Therefore, Freund said The diabetic anti itching foot medication effect of inhibition makes is 185 blood sugar high us return do … how to setup nighthawkWebNov 20, 2024 · Topical steroids work by reducing skin inflammation (including redness, swelling, and itch). Topical antihistamines work by blocking a chemical called histamine that triggers allergy symptoms, including itch.
